Solution for 14a^2-8a=0 equation:


Simplifying
14a2 + -8a = 0

Reorder the terms:
-8a + 14a2 = 0

Solving
-8a + 14a2 = 0

Solving for variable 'a'.

Factor out the Greatest Common Factor (GCF), '2a'.
2a(-4 + 7a) = 0

Ignore the factor 2.

Subproblem 1

Set the factor 'a'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ying a = 0 Solving a = 0 Move all terms containing a to the left, all other terms to the right. Simplifying a = 0

Subproblem 2

Set the factor '(-4 + 7a)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ying -4 + 7a = 0 Solving -4 + 7a = 0 Move all terms containing a to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'4' to each side of the equation. -4 + 4 + 7a = 0 + 4 Combine like terms: -4 + 4 = 0 0 + 7a = 0 + 4 7a = 0 + 4 Combine like terms: 0 + 4 = 4 7a = 4 Divide each side by '7'. a = 0.5714285714 Simplifying a = 0.5714285714

Solution

a = {0, 0.5714285714}
